Best-Selling Kit Types

  • Beaded Bracelet Kits — stackable friendship bracelets, stretch cord designs, and charm-enhanced styles like the Twist Stick DIY Bracelet Making Kit that feature Chanel-inspired aesthetics with coordinated bead assortments and accent charms
  • Charm & Chain Necklace Kits — pendant assembly projects with lobster clasps, pre-cut chains, and themed charm collections (celestial, nature, initial letters) that appeal to personalization trends
  • Friendship Bracelet Weaving Kits — traditional embroidery floss patterns with printed templates, looms, or finger-weaving instructions targeting nostalgic millennials and Gen-Z crafters
  • Resin Jewelry Kits — beginner-friendly epoxy resin sets with molds for pendants, earrings, and rings, often incorporating dried flowers, glitter, or color pigments for unique one-of-a-kind pieces
  • Wire-Wrapping & Bead Embroidery Kits — intermediate-level projects using memory wire, artistic wire, or beading needles with step-by-step photo instructions for statement jewelry
  • Polymer Clay Jewelry Kits — air-dry or oven-bake clay sets with cutters, rolling tools, and findings for creating custom earrings, pendants, and beads in trending terrazzo or marbled patterns

Wholesale Considerations

FactorGuidance
MOQ500-1,000 units for existing designs; 1,500-3,000 units for custom OEM projects with branded packaging; mixed SKU orders available at 2,000+ total unit threshold
PackagingRetail-ready boxes (15×12×4 cm typical) with full-color printing, window displays, or poly bags with header cards; custom inserts add $0.15-0.30 per unit; expect 20-30 kits per master carton
Seasonal TimingPeak production August-October for holiday inventory; order 60-75 days ahead for November-December delivery; spring (March-May) strong for camp buyers; summer sees 20% dip in wholesale orders
OEM/CustomizationLogo printing, custom bead color schemes, proprietary instruction cards, and exclusive charm designs available; setup fees $150-400 depending on complexity; second orders eliminate setup costs
Margin NotesFactory pricing $2.80-6.50 per kit depending on component count; wholesale buyers typically achieve 2.5-3.5× markup; Amazon FBA sellers target $19.99-34.99 retail with 35-45% net margin after fees and shipping

  • Quality Control Protocols — pre-production samples provided within 7-10 days; third-party inspection available through SGS or Bureau Veritas for orders exceeding 5,000 units; standard QC includes bead count verification, findings function testing, instruction accuracy review, and drop-test packaging validation to ensure retail-ready condition upon arrival
  • Lead Time Structure — stock designs ship within 15-20 days of deposit; custom OEM projects require 10-12 days for sampling, 18-25 days for production, and 3-5 days for inspection and container loading; air freight reduces delivery to 8-12 days but adds $1.80-3.20 per unit; sea freight (25-35 days West Coast, 35-45 days East Coast) remains the economical choice for established reorder cycles
  • Shipping & Logistics — FOB Ningbo/Shanghai pricing standard; DDP (Delivered Duty Paid) to US warehouses available with 8-12% premium covering customs, duties, and final-mile delivery; master cartons optimized for 20' containers (typically 12,000-18,000 units depending on kit size); dimensional weight considerations favor compact packaging designs
  • Payment & Terms — 30% deposit upon order confirmation, 70% balance against copy of Bill of Lading; LC (Letter of Credit) accepted for orders exceeding $15,000; established buyers with 3+ successful orders may negotiate NET 30 terms on reorders; Alibaba Trade Assurance provides payment protection for new wholesale relationships
